The AP9101CAK-BCTRG1 is a battery protection integrated circuit designed for lithium-ion and lithium polymer rechargeable batteries. It features a high-precision voltage detection circuit that monitors overcharge and overdischarge conditions, as well as overcurrent situations, by controlling external MOSFET switches. The device operates with low current consumption, typically 3.0µA in operation mode and 0.01µA in power-down mode, making it suitable for battery management applications where efficiency is critical. The AP9101C supports a wide range of voltage detection settings, including overcharge detection from 3.5V to 4.5V and overdischarge detection from 2.0V to 3.4V, with high accuracy specifications. It also includes built-in fixed detection delay times and options for 0V battery charge functionality. The IC is available in SOT25 and SOT26 packages and is fully compliant with RoHS standards, ensuring it meets environmental regulations. This product is particularly suitable for applications in lithium-ion and lithium polymer battery packs, providing essential protection features that enhance battery safety and longevity.
